changeset 1980:88aa1d1ed4af

[project @ 1996-02-27 00:58:19 by jwe]
author jwe
date Tue, 27 Feb 1996 00:59:28 +0000
parents d7d22af7dbd3
children 03dd1c432e3b
files configure.in liboctave/Makefile.in src/variables.cc
diffstat 3 files changed, 10 insertions(+), 3 deletions(-) [+]
line wrap: on
line diff
--- a/configure.in
+++ b/configure.in
@@ -20,7 +20,7 @@
 ### along with Octave; see the file COPYING.  If not, write to the Free
 ### Software Foundation, 59 Temple Place - Suite 330, Boston, MA  02111-1307, USA.
 
-AC_REVISION($Revision: 1.166 $)
+AC_REVISION($Revision: 1.167 $)
 AC_PREREQ(2.0)
 AC_INIT(src/octave.cc)
 AC_CONFIG_HEADER(config.h)
@@ -48,7 +48,7 @@
 datadir='$(prefix)/share'
 libdir='$(exec_prefix)/lib'
 libexecdir='$(exec_prefix)/libexec'
-includedir='$(prefix)/include/octave'
+includedir='$(prefix)/include/octave-$(version)'
 mandir='$(prefix)/man/man1'
 infodir='$(prefix)/info'
 fcnfiledir='$(datadir)/octave/$(version)/m'
--- a/liboctave/Makefile.in
+++ b/liboctave/Makefile.in
@@ -151,6 +151,13 @@
 	  rm -f $(includedir)/$$f ; \
 	  $(INSTALL_DATA) $(srcdir)/$$f $(includedir)/$$f ; \
 	done
+	linkdir=`echo $(includedir) | sed 's/-$(version)$$//'` ; \
+	if [ "$$linkdir" = $(includedir) ] ; then \
+	  true ; \
+	else \
+	  rm -rf $$linkdir ; \
+	fi ; \
+	$(LN_S) $(includedir) $$linkdir
 .PHONY: install
 
 uninstall:
--- a/src/variables.cc
+++ b/src/variables.cc
@@ -1369,7 +1369,7 @@
 
   int argc = tmp_args.length () + 1;
 
-  string_vector argv = args.make_argv ("whos");
+  string_vector argv = tmp_args.make_argv ("whos");
 
   if (error_state)
     return retval;